Is It Time to Repair or Replace Your Air Handler?

When Lakewood Homeowners Need Air Handler Repair & Replacement

Signs your air handler unit needs more than a basic tune-up

Over time, air handlers develop issues such as worn blower motors, failing control boards, rusted or leaking drain pans, dirty or corroded coils, and loose or damaged blower wheels. In Lakewood's four-season climate, where your HVAC system may run in both heating and cooling modes, a failing air handler can show up as weak airflow, uneven temperatures, loud noises, or no air movement at all.

Little to No Airflow From Vents

Little to no airflow from vents even when the thermostat calls for heating or cooling — a common sign of blower motor or control board failure.

Loud Rattling, Squealing or Banging Noises

Air handler making loud rattling, squealing, grinding, or banging noises — usually pointing to worn blower wheels, loose panels, or damaged motor bearings.

Tripped Breakers or Burnt Smells

Frequent blower motor trips, burnt smells from the air handler cabinet, or tripped breakers can indicate electrical or overheating problems requiring immediate attention.

Water, Rust or Overflowing Drain Pans

Water or rust around the air handler cabinet, clogged or overflowing drain pans — often linked to leak and condensate system failures.

Coil Repeatedly Freezing Up

Coil repeatedly freezing up due to airflow or control issues — often worsened by dirty filters, low refrigerant, or failing blower motors in the air handler.

Air Handler Is 10–20 Years Old

Air handler is 10–20 years old and requires repeated repairs — often the point where full air handler replacement becomes the smarter long-term investment.

Types of Air Handlers for Lakewood HVAC Systems

Standard, Multi-Speed & Variable-Speed Air Handlers: Best Options for Lakewood, CO

Choose the right air handler unit for your furnace, heat pump, or AC system

Bonita Lake Plumbers services and installs a range of air handler types, including standard single-speed air handlers, multi-speed units, variable-speed air handlers, and hydronic air handlers that use hot water from a boiler or tankless water heater. The air handler you choose affects noise levels, comfort, and energy use in your Lakewood home.

Air Handler Type Best For Key Benefits / Trade-Offs
Single-Speed Air Handler Budget-conscious homes with basic HVAC needs Lower upfront cost, simple operation, less precise comfort control
Multi-Speed Air Handler Most single-family homes in Lakewood Better comfort and efficiency, moderate price point
Variable-Speed Air Handler Homeowners wanting top comfort & efficiency Quiet operation, even temperatures, higher initial equipment cost
Hydronic Air Handler Homes with boilers or tankless water heaters Uses hot water to heat air, flexible setup, more complex system

Expected Air Handler Lifespan

Many air handlers provide around 10–15 years of service when installed correctly and maintained regularly — extending their useful life significantly.

Variable-Speed & ECM Motor Benefits

Variable-speed and ECM-motor air handlers can improve comfort and efficiency but need proper setup and surge protection to perform reliably over time.

Air Handler Repair vs New Air Handler Unit

Air Handler Repair vs Air Handler Replacement: Which Is Right for Your Lakewood Home?

Understand when to fix your air handler and when to upgrade the unit

Air handler repair can be a smart, cost-effective solution when your unit is relatively new and issues are limited to components like capacitors, motors, or relays. When the air handler is older, rusted, leaking, or has multiple major failures, full air handler replacement is often the better long-term investment. We help you compare air handler repair vs replacement costs, expected remaining life, and comfort benefits.

Option What It Is Key Pros Key Cons
Air Handler Repair Fixing specific failed components in the unit Lower upfront cost, faster service May not solve age, rust, or efficiency issues
Air Handler Replacement New air handler or fan coil unit installation New equipment, better airflow, improved reliability Higher initial cost, more involved installation project

When Full Air Handler Replacement Is Recommended

  • Air handler is 10–20 years old and has recurring or expensive problems that exceed repair value
  • Major failures in the blower motor, control board, and coil all occurring at the same time
  • Heavy rust or corrosion on the cabinet, drain pan, or coil that cannot be safely repaired
  • Frequent leaks, drain pan failures, or water damage around the unit
  • Plans to stay in the home long-term and desire for quieter, more efficient operation

Air Handler Safety for Lakewood Homeowners

Safety Alert: Don't DIY Air Handler Repair or Replacement

Some air handler jobs are too risky for DIY schedules and online videos

Air handlers contain high-voltage wiring, moving blower wheels, sharp metal edges, and in many cases are directly connected to refrigerant lines. DIY air handler repair or replacement can lead to electrical shock, refrigerant exposure, water damage, and serious injury. Our trained HVAC technicians follow safety procedures and building codes on every air handler job in Lakewood.

Never work inside an air handler cabinet with power on or panels removed — high-voltage components can cause fatal electrical shock

Do not attempt to open refrigerant lines or modify controls without proper EPA certification and training

Avoid using makeshift drain lines or pans that can cause hidden leaks and mold inside walls and ceilings

Call a professional immediately if you smell burning, see sparks, or hear loud mechanical noises from the air handler unit

How much does it cost to replace an air handler unit?

National cost data suggests that many air handler replacements, including the unit and installation, often fall in a range of roughly $1,500 to $3,400, with averages around the low-$2,000s. Your Lakewood project may vary based on size, location, and system type — contact us for a specific estimate.

Is it cheaper to repair an air handler or replace it?

Repairing an air handler is usually less expensive upfront when issues are limited to parts such as capacitors, motors, or relays, but replacement can be more cost-effective for older units with multiple major problems or significant rust and leaks. We walk you through both options during our free estimate.

How long does an air handler typically last?

Many air handlers provide about 10–15 years of service when properly installed and maintained, though some units can last longer or shorter depending on runtime, environment, and maintenance history. Units in Lakewood's four-season climate may require more frequent filter and drain maintenance to reach the top of that range.

Can you replace just the air handler without replacing the outdoor unit?

In some cases, yes. If the new air handler is compatible with your outdoor AC or heat pump and matches capacity and refrigerant type, we can replace just the indoor unit. When outdoor equipment is very old or mismatched, we'll explain the pros and cons of a full system upgrade clearly.
